“Campbell’s Urology: Expert Insights” is a monthly podcast series hosted by the Editors of Elsevier’s cornerstone Urology textbook, "Campbell-Walsh-Wein-Urology." Each episode will feature discussions on various urological topics drawn from the content of the textbook, with authors and other leaders in the field. Conversations will highlight important concepts and developing trends in modern urology and provide personal perspectives from the authors.
